Output e2c2d940c585c51dd6423a9687d382680d8dfe8e63ec9bab6795b899ace1806e:8

value
566219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6e199eb32ac22563833f8ab54a10033e5e78605 OP_EQUAL
address
3JN1AWK7WanjuoZqU5QjKe5AUGMKBxa1i4
transaction
e2c2d940c585c51dd6423a9687d382680d8dfe8e63ec9bab6795b899ace1806e
confirmations
289451
spent
true